adrienne welcomes Queer, non-binary, gender expansive, Two-Spirit human, Sara Flores to Witch School. They get into hot springs, presence-ing, “where intention flows energy goes”, mother’s backyard garden, picking red berries, making magic potions, being in a safe imaginary land, sacred kink, PLEASURE, surviving target violence, midwifery, the word “midwife”, unearthing what’s behind all of this, witch hunts on Turtle Island, children feeling magic, accessing your own divinity instead of someone else’s, the secret mission of this whole season being that we all have it, being specific, the plant you need is always nearest to you, yarro, spider medicine, not wanting to knock down wasp nests and safeguarding our attention!

Sara Flores (they/them) is a midwife who strives to forward the legacy of those who protected and passed on Indigenous Sacred Technology and who see health and bodily autonomy as key aspects of individual and collective liberation. They are a Registered Nurse, Certified Nurse Midwife, and Reproductive Justice Health Nurse Practitioner by way of the cis-heteronormative, racist education model that they are determined to disrupt. Sara has experienced joy and community accountability as co-author of “Freeing Ourselves: A Guide to Health and Self Love for Brown Bois”, being a founding member of the Healing Clinic Collective which provides free traditional healing clinics throughout Occupied Huichin(Bay Area California), and being a member of The Intergalactic Council of Midwives, a council that enhances the spiritual fortitude of midwives.

Sisters Autumn Brown and adrienne maree brown host How to Survive the End of the World, a podcast rooted in their shared lives as writers, activists, and facilitators shaped by multiracial diasporic lineages. This isn't a theoretical discussion about distant catastrophes; it's a direct, grounded conversation about the endings we are all already living through-the collapse of systems, the death of old ways, and the personal transformations that feel like worlds dissolving. Each episode delves into the tangible, often messy practices a community needs to navigate these ruptures. You'll hear them explore how we grieve, how we organize, how we imagine futures, and how we find wholeness even as things fall apart. The dialogue is intimate and urgent, moving from the kitchen table to the front lines of social change, always asking what it means to survive with integrity and connection. This podcast operates from the belief that learning to face endings together is the first, most necessary step toward building something new.
